**Ticket: Config drift on Quillhaven wiki RBAC**

The role-based access settings on the Quillhaven wiki no longer match what's declared in the provisioning repo. Someone hand-edited the editor and reviewer role mappings in production about two weeks ago, so new hires onboarded by the automation are landing with read-only access while the repo says they should have edit rights. On-call should reconcile toward the repo, not the live state. For reference, the values currently declared in the repo are listed here.

config for tagep-kaguf:
FENWYN_PIN=5236
FENWYN_METRICS_HOST=metrics.fenwyn.qorvellabs.internal
FENWYN_LOG_LEVEL=error
FENWYN_TENANT=silys

Action item from the DocSprocket outage review: our documentation linter silently skipped files with non-ASCII headings, which is how the broken release notes slipped through. Marnie is adding a hard-fail mode plus CI coverage this sprint. Release managers should hold builds until the linter passes. The rollout checklist and timeline live on the page below.

dashboard of taduf-yagap = https://confluence.tolvaqsys.internal/display/display/projects/display

## Artifact Signing — SDK Parity Notes (Weekly Sync)

Kestrel SDK for Android reached parity with the Swift client this sprint: offline queueing, batched telemetry, and retry semantics now match. Both SDKs ship as signed artifacts from the same pipeline. Remaining gap: background sync throttling, targeted next sprint. Verify both release bundles before tagging. Both artifacts validate against the shared signing key below.

signing key of kawig-fafog = bky19_6Fypv1qws7J8qJtaYjX

Subject: Churn in the Harborlight Pilot

Team,

Churn in the Harborlight pilot reached 14% last month, up from 9%. Exit surveys point to onboarding friction and pricing confusion rather than product gaps. Sales leads should pause upsell outreach to pilot accounts until the revised onboarding flow ships. Darnell's team will circulate updated talk tracks by Friday. Please treat the retention strategy outlined in the confidential note below as internal only.

board note of tagug-hahag: Praionax Logistics is in early talks to buy Julaxek Group for about $36.3 million. The Julmir launch date is March 1, and nothing goes to the press before then.